    Blonde Ale Tropical Blonde Ale

    This is a crisp summer ale that highlight the flavor of Citra hops. Finishes crisp without as much sweetness from the honey malt as expected. Perfect for stirring on the deck with the grill going and kids playing. Boil Size: 2 1/2 gal Grain: 1 lb Crystal 10L 1/4 lb Honey Malt Steep...

    Tropical Blond Ale

    Two weeks in the fermenter, and three in the bottle and I finally cracked one tonight. Beer was fantastic. Had a very strong pineapple/grapefruit flavor with a real crispness to it. I think the honey malt gave it a nice balance with the fruity flavors, without leaving a sweet aftertaste. As...
